Where They Overlap
Both plants overlap around the foreground and midground, which is the biggest reason they belong in the same comparison.
Bonsai Rotala is a stem plant that usually reaches about 20 cm tall by 3 cm wide. Whorled Pennywort is a stolon / runner plant that usually reaches about 15 cm tall by 25 cm wide.
They also share practical benefits such as shrimp refuge, so the decision is not only about looks.

Why Choose Bonsai Rotala
Choose Bonsai Rotala when its exact growth habit fits the open space you have and you want the finished scape to lean toward its shape, texture, or spread.
Bonsai Rotala is the tidier fit when space is limited.
Bonsai Rotala also suits keepers who want high light and recommended added CO2, with slow growth, moderate maintenance, and intermediate difficulty.
